If the stator poles are spaced 180 degrees apart, what does this imply?

Explanation:
Spaced 180 degrees apart means the two poles sit opposite each other around the stator circumference, forming a two-pole arrangement with one pole directly opposite the other. This setup creates a magnetic field that is opposite at opposite points and flips once every full rotation. It’s not indicating adjacent poles, it doesn’t imply the poles aren’t magnetized, and it isn’t a 90-degree spacing (which would place poles a quarter turn apart and usually correspond to more poles). So the implication is clear: the stator has two opposite poles.
